Scotland symbol - a thistle

this thorny weed endowed with quasi-official power symbol in this country.If you believe the stories, it is a thistle in 990 saved the army of King Kenneth II from certain death.The Scots were fast asleep and did not expect an attack during the night.Dana wanted to kill all but one of the soldiers came bare foot on the prickly weeds and woke her screaming the whole camp.Scottish army quickly woke up, as a result of the army of the enemy was defeated.Weed, this turned out to be a thistle, and the Scots have decided that it is to him that they owed their victory, but not the courage and strength of the warriors.

Thistle - a symbol of Scotland - is depicted on many coins, emblems and coats of arms, are sold in souvenir shops and growing in the fields.For the first time chaparral used as an emblem in 1470.And in 1687 there was even created the Order of the Thistle, which includes members of the royal family.Members of the Order wear chains of gold.Links of decorations consist of a thistle.Their motto: "No I was not angry with impunity."

symbol of Scotland - flag

the following attributes of this country is the flag of St. Andrew.We know it as a symbol of the Navy of Russia.Only the flag of Scotland blue background, and the cross - white and our maritime flag colors are located opposite.There is in this northern country and informal attributes of power - reflected on a yellow background Red Lion.It is often used as a second national symbol of Scotland, although it is not approved by the law of Britain.

symbol of Scotland - whiskey and tartan

Scotch Whisky - a special cult.This drink is sold almost everywhere.You can also see the production process, taste the different varieties and so on.

Now tartan.This is a special pattern on fabric and a type of woven wool, which is used for sewing of national clothes: kilts, scarves and more.Now the first thing that is associated with Scotland - this cell tartan.And there were times when the British in an effort to destroy all symbols of Scottish life banned tartan.
